Is Roof Cleaning Worth It for Solar-Ready Homes?

If you’ve been pricing out a rooftop sunlight array, you’ve perhaps heard not less than one installer mention cleansing the roof first. Sometimes it feels like an upsell, other instances like natural feel. The truth sits inside the middle. A clear roof does now not magically building up photo voltaic construction, but it repeatedly saves cost via combating set up issues, leaks round mounts, and untimely roofing repairs. Whether you live in a piney suburb or a salty Cape Coral canal avenue, the calculus transformations with weather, roof sort, and the age of your shingles or tiles.

I’ve spent years taking walks roofs with sunlight website online surveyors, roofing contractors, and home owners who choose the watts devoid of the headaches. The brief variant: roof cleaning is really worth it for most sunlight-prepared buildings, yet now not all. The long variant, with numbers and commerce-offs, begins with how dust and biology behave on hassle-free roof elements.

What dust the fact is does to a roof

On asphalt shingles, darkish streaks often come from Gloeocapsa magma, a hardy algae that feeds on limestone filler. It seems beauty, yet it retains moisture and slowly degrades the shingle floor. Moss worsens the problem via lifting shingle tabs and wicking water. Lichen etches mineral surfaces and might chew into granules. On concrete or clay tile, specifically in humid locations like Southwest Florida, the problem is more about mildew, algae, and salt film than structural destroy, though trapped moisture around fasteners can result in efflorescence and, over the years, spalling.

Solar installers care approximately more than seems to be. They want a defend, dry surface to bond mounts and route wiring. Grimy, algae-slick roofing is tougher to work on. On historic shingles with algae, installers basically fret approximately granule loss once they walk the roof, which is able to shorten the roof’s lifestyles underneath the panels the place you could possibly’t without problems see. On tile, the risk is footing. Slippery tile breaks greater without difficulty less than load. A cautious cleaning can cut down breakage throughout installation.

There’s also the “lower than the array” issue. Once panels move up, the arena beneath them remains shaded and drier, but particles that was once already trapped has a tendency to linger. If the roof surface turned into compromised prior to the array, you can lock in a crisis that you could’t with ease achieve devoid of removal panels later, that's dear.

Is roof cleansing really worth the charge?

Here’s the framework I use while a house owner asks, Is roof cleansing worthy the value?

First, ponder the roof’s age and situation. If your shingles are greater than 15 years historical or tiles tutor hairline cracks and chalking, a careful wash can expose the proper state of the floor beforehand you add penetrations and hardware. It also allows a roofing pro spot weak valleys or flashing that will have to be fastened previous to sunlight. Avoiding panel removal in five years is a serious win. Panel removing and reinstallation as a rule runs 1,000 to two,500 bucks for a regular technique, from time to time more. If a 400 to 900 buck cleansing and minor contact-up at this time prevents that later, the math favors cleaning.

Second, imagine installer warranty. Many sun installers warrant their roof penetrations for 10 years, but they exclude pre-present defects. If a cleansing and inspection enables you to fix marginal flashing, popped nails, or a brittle ridge cap, you retain that guaranty intact.

Third, aspect in defense and logistics. In areas like Cape Coral, wherein Roof Cleaning and Roof Washing products and services function yr-round, crews accustomed to tile and metallic roofs can easy soon by way of low-tension tips that scale back breakage. A refreshing, dry roof primarily shortens installation time by a 0.5-day, which can translate into cut back hard work prices or not less than fewer surprises.

From a natural calories perspective, cleaning the roof in the past sun rarely boosts manufacturing directly, because the panels themselves are what desire to be sparkling, and so they haven’t been installed yet. That pointed out, a roof that sheds debris more advantageous after cleansing can curb how a whole lot junk gets trapped around panel frames later, which allows long term.

When budgets are tight, I’ll in many instances endorse a unique system: wash handiest the array footprint plus a two-foot perimeter so installers have refreshing footing and will mark traces competently. On a 2,000 sq. foot roof, which could cut the cleansing facet to six hundred to at least one,000 sq. toes and save about a hundred dollars as compared to a full wash.

What time of year is top for roof cleaning?

Pick a shoulder season on your weather. In Southwest Florida, past due iciness by using early spring makes sense. Humidity is decrease, algae increase slows for a little bit, and you’re forward of summer time storms. You also dodge the peak storm prep window while schedules get chaotic.

Farther north, spring or early fall works premiere. You wish temperatures warm ample for detergents to live devoid of freezing and a forecast with just a few dry, moderate days. Avoid deep pollen season if possible. A vivid yellow haze can Visit website redeposit onto a freshly washed roof overnight.

There is usually a micro timing that issues the week of cleaning. A morning wash affords the roof a full day to dry, which is helping if your roofer or photo voltaic installer plans to do equal-day or subsequent-day work. Tile and wooden shake grasp water longer than metallic or asphalt shingles, so that they want greater dry time in the past sealing or mounting hardware.

What is the high-quality procedure of roof cleaning?

“Best” depends on the drapery, however for solar prep I very nearly constantly suggest soft washing with the good detergent and occasional strain, paired with tender rinsing. On asphalt shingles and painted metallic, top-stress washing erodes granules and coatings, shortening the roof’s existence. On concrete tile, excessive drive can open pores and power water below laps, which leads to hidden leaks down the road.

A popular cushy wash strategy uses a dilute sodium hypochlorite answer with surfactants to lift healthy enlargement, followed with the aid of a thorough rinse. Reputable crews combination onsite to fit circumstances. For heavy algae in Florida, 1 to 3 percentage reachable chlorine on surface is conventional. For lighter soiling or sensitive landscaping, they’ll drop the electricity and advance stay time.

Steam is infrequent and overkill for maximum roofs. Dry sweeping can knock off unfastened particles, yet it doesn’t kill algae, so regrowth comes instant. Abrasive brushing is a mistake on shingles since it removes granules. On tile, pale brushing in valleys is quality when crucial, but it shouldn’t be the normal system.

If you have got copper strips or zinc along the ridge, notice that tender washing may also neutralize a number of their long-time period consequence, however the ones metals still lend a hand with regrowth over months. Some professionals will add a post-treatment at cut back concentration to slow the return of algae devoid of leaving sticky residue which could impact sunlight mounts.

What are the cons of roof cleansing?

There are respectable downsides, and that they’re valued at weighing earlier than you publication a service. Overzealous rigidity can shorten the roof’s life, period. Poor chemical coping with can burn landscaping and streak paint or gutters. On older tile, a slipshod workforce may well destroy a handful of tiles simply by way of walking, which then need substitute. Water infiltration is a possibility if any person sprays up less than laps or lifts shingles even as rinsing.

There’s additionally timing menace. Clean a roof too a ways upfront of your solar installation and you possibly can see new pollen, chook droppings, or coastal salt movie by the point the team arrives, exceedingly in humid climates. Most of which is minor, yet if your aim was once stronger footing and a clean working floor, you want that get advantages currently of set up.

Finally, expense is precise. If you may have a slightly new, blank roof and the installer has no considerations, you possibly can no longer see a transparent return on a full wash. Ask the installer what they obtain from cleansing in your distinct case. If they shrug, retailer the funds or clear simply the array facet.

What are the issues with roof cleaning?

Beyond the cons, there are about a recurring concerns I see:

Contractors who declare “no power” then crank up a tension washer. You can hear it. A proper mushy wash uses pumps that provide resolution at backyard-hose-like power. If you see wand details buried inches from the surface and lines etched into dust, end the process.

Unprotected landscaping. Bleach-dependent strategies paintings on roofs simply because they oxidize organic and natural boom. They do the equal to hibiscus and bougainvillea. Good crews pre-moist vegetation, trap and divert roof runoff whilst wanted, and rinse fully. You needs to see one worker devoted to watering whereas the alternative washes on residences with smooth plantings.

Incomplete rinsing. A chemical-handled roof that isn’t rinsed can leave residue that streaks whilst a higher rain hits, and on steel it would stupid the finish. On tile, residue won't damage, yet it should go away blotches that look worse for every week. A blank, even rinse issues.

No safeguard plan. Ladders tied off, non-slip shoes, recognition of skylights and photo voltaic attic followers, and care at steep hips are non-negotiable. An twist of fate on your house may well be your liability if the contractor is unlicensed or uninsured.

Overpromising. A sun-light roof doesn’t turn new after washing. Tile that has lost its factory sheen won’t shine like a vehicle. Make definite your expectancies tournament actuality: algae, mildew, and filth depart, yet time and UV go away permanent changes.

How fresh is smooth sufficient for sunlight?

For installing, installers choose:

    A roof surface freed from unfastened grit, algae slime, and debris across the planned array edge plus secure walking paths. Dry surfaces around penetration aspects to make sure that sealants adhere and remedy appropriate. Clear traces of sight to flashings, vents, and ridges so one can plan mounts without thriller negative aspects.

Notice what’s not required: showroom gloss. If your shingles have dark cosmetic streaks that persist even after a tender wash, that on my own won’t prevent a solar installation, furnished the floor is good and dry. If your tile nevertheless shows faint blotches after rinsing, that’s beauty too. The objective is stability, adhesion, and safeguard.

A swift pre-sunlight checklist

Scheduling will become real if you signal your sunlight agreement. To avoid matters delicate, comply with a quick, life like series:

    Book roof cleaning for 5 to 10 days earlier than the planned setting up date, with a rain contingency day. Ask the cleanser to prioritize the array area and risk-free walking paths, and to snapshot any defects they in finding. Have a roofer on standby if the cleanser discovers cracked tiles, lifted shingles, or failing flashing. Coordinate with the sun supplier to ensure dry time beforehand mount install and sealant use. Walk the roof from the floor in a while and be sure gutters and crops have been rinsed and appear usual.

This user-friendly order saves complications. I actually have noticed initiatives not on time a week by using a surprise rotten pipe boot basically obvious after algae turned into long past. Better to in finding and connect that early.

What about metallic roofs?

Standing seam metal roofs are arguably the preferable substrate for photo voltaic given that many arrays clamp onto seams devoid of penetrations. Cleaning here is less about adhesion and more approximately nontoxic footing and dust elimination. Metal displays streaking simply. A mild detergent, delicate brush on extension poles, and low-strain rinse are customarily ample. Avoid caustic mixes that dull the manufacturing facility coating. If your steel is chalked from UV, cleaning gained’t restore that, and sunlight clamps will still hang, however a blank surface facilitates the staff to set and degree rails extra adequately.

In salt-services zones, a contemporary rinse prior to deploy reduces salt movie which will corrode uncoated hardware for the period of dealing with. Quality installers use stainless or covered fasteners, yet salt on fingers and equipment still causes minor rust marks if not controlled.

Do sunlight panels avert the roof cleanser?

They save a component to the roof dry and shaded, which slows algae on these lined sections, however additionally they create new edges that catch leaves and grit. In windy Cape Coral afternoons, salt and pollen assemble along curb panel frames and can style little sediment dams throughout the time of rain. If your roof had heavy expansion formerly deploy, the ones pockets can harbor algae that creeps returned out later. Starting from a clear baseline earlier than sunlight allows diminish that outcome and makes your future repairs less complicated.

If you’re concerned about panel cleaning after deploy, that’s a separate communique. Panels practice most useful while glass is clear, and light rinses all over dry season are most of the time sufficient. Avoid soapy film and abrasive brushes. Many house owners rinse each few months or after a dirt journey. Some rent panel cleaning once or twice a year. As with roofs, formula concerns extra than frequency.

Edge cases and whilst to bypass cleaning

There are instances I suggest in opposition t washing desirable now. If your roof is within one to 2 years of substitute and the sun friends promises a removal and reinstallation discount later, you can dangle off fully, set up the sun on the recent roof, and pass an interim cleansing. If your shingles are seriously brittle and the granules shed with a pale finger rub, even soft washing would boost up wear. In that case, ask your photo voltaic installer for a noninvasive plan and begin the roof substitute clock.

For tile roofs with well-known microcracking or free mortar caps, washing may create more restoration paintings than you choose in the past photo voltaic. Better to restore or replace first, then wash frivolously, then installation. If budgets stretch, prioritize tight flashing and the water access aspects over beauty cleansing.
